If you are dealing with urine contamination in a home, rental, or commercial space, the problem is rarely just the smell. Once it soaks into porous surfaces, it can keep releasing odor and create a lingering contamination risk that affects air quality and daily comfort. In Lincoln County MO, this often shows up after an accident, an unattended pet situation, or a delayed response where the area was not cleaned and disinfected correctly. The stakes are simple. Unaddressed urine can spread through flooring seams, baseboards, and subfloor areas, and it can be hard to fully remove with typical household products. That is when you start seeing repeat odor, sticky residue, and staining that returns after “surface cleaning.” If you want your space back to normal, you need a decontamination approach that treats the source, not just what you can see. You also need the right safety setup for the people doing the cleanup. Urine can involve biological contaminants, and the safest path is to use proper containment, PPE, and EPA level disposal practices. Will the odor come back if I cleaned it already?

It can, especially if urine soaked into porous materials or if disinfecting was not done correctly. If you already tried surface cleaning and the smell persists, a deeper decontamination approach is often needed to address the source.
